Esper is experiencing hyper growth! We’re the industry’s first DevOps SaaS platform designed to provide a simple, safe, and secure way for engineering and DevOps teams to release applications and manage smart Android devices. Our device infrastructure enables developer, mid-market orgs, and enterprise fleets of 100,000+ devices to deliver their software as a service. Esper has rapidly-growing global customer adoption among some of the world’s most innovative major brands in retail, hospitality, logistics, and healthcare.
